Job Responsibilities:

Practice of Professional Nursing includes but is not limited to:

  • Conducting thorough assessments of patients’ health status through data collection, analysis, and synthesis to establish a baseline and develop a personalized plan of care. Addressing changes in patient conditions promptly.
  • Collaborating with the healthcare team to create and coordinate an integrated plan of care.
  • Developing, implementing, and evaluating nursing interventions tailored to individual patient needs.
  • Executing independent nursing actions while adhering to prescribed interventions from licensed healthcare providers.
  • Delegating nursing tasks and overseeing assigned activities to support the implementation of the care plan.
  • Providing safe, effective nursing care that fosters a therapeutic environment for optimal patient outcomes.
  • Advocating for patients to ensure their best interests are represented in all aspects of care.
  • Evaluating patient responses to interventions and making necessary adjustments to enhance effectiveness.
  • Coordinating care across settings and disciplines, ensuring seamless healthcare management.
  • Promoting health, preventing disease, and engaging in care coordination and case finding efforts.
  • Designing and implementing patient education plans based on individual needs, evaluating their effectiveness.
  • Participating in the development and improvement of healthcare policies, procedures, and systems.
  • Upholding professional accountability by recognizing personal competency limits and ensuring quality care is delivered within the expected scope of nursing education and experience.
  • Supervising, managing, and evaluating nursing practice while maintaining professional competencies pertinent to the area of care.
  • Handling sensitive patient information in compliance with state and federal regulations.
  • Communicating effectively with patients, families, and the healthcare team to facilitate optimal care.
  • Providing direct patient care in outpatient settings, including education for patients and families.
  • Overseeing patient care across different phases, including pre-procedure, intra-procedure, PACU (Phase I), and post-procedure (Phase II).
  • Administering moderate sedation under direct physician supervision.
  • Completing patient assessments by reviewing medical history, current medications, and allergies.
  • Interpreting ECG rhythms in PACU and monitored sedation.
  • Providing care across all life stages, including pediatric, adolescent, adult, and geriatric patients.
  • Directing care for patients undergoing surgical procedures.
